Oklahoma Hispanic or Latino of All Races Citizen Voting-age Population By County in 2015 (ACS-5Yrs)

Updated on March 28, 2026.

Based on the US Census Bureau's special tabulation from the ACS 5-year estimates, in 2015, the Hispanic or Latino of All Races citizen voting-age population for Oklahoma was 60,985 and represented 2.20% of the total Oklahoma citizen voting-age population.

Among all Oklahoma counties, Oklahoma had the highest Hispanic or Latino of All Races citizen voting-age population (32.63K), followed by Tulsa (21.15K), and Cleveland (10.53K).

In terms of percentages, Texas had the highest percentage of its citizen voting-age population being Hispanic or Latino of All Races (22.34%), followed by Harmon (20.72%), and Tillman (17.65%).
